Etymology[edit]

From łuska +‎ -owiec. Compare Czech luskoun, Slovene luskavec.

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): /wusˈkɔ.vjɛt͡s/
  • (file)
  • Rhymes: -ɔvjɛt͡s
  • Syllabification: łus‧ko‧wiec

Noun[edit]

łuskowiec m animal

  1. pangolin, scaly anteater (any mammal of the order Pholidota)
  2. pine grosbeak (Pinicola enucleator)
